Autor Zpráva
perfekto
Profil *
Zdravim, vytvoril som mail form, všetko funguje ale mam jeden problem, aj napriek tomu že je subor v kodovani UTF-8 nezobrazuju sa mi mäkčene- háčky... vie niekto poradiť?
mam tam takyto lama script, netreba dať aj do message nejake kodovanie?? dik... ps. tie medzery v message tam mam schvalne aby to bolo v e maili pod sebou...


<?php

$to = "jojo@webglobe.sk";

$subject = "INFO";

$message="First Name: ".$meno."\nLast Name: ".$priezvisko."\nStreet Address: ".$ulica."\nCity: ".$mesto."\nZIP: ".$psc."\ne-mail: ".$odkoho."\nCard Number: ".$card."\nExpiration: ".$mesiac." ".$rok."\nCard ID: ".$id;

$headers = 'SENDER' . "\r\n" .

'Content-type: text/html; charset=iso-8859-2' . "\r\n" .


mail($to, $subject, $message, $headers);

?>
Hugo
Profil
perfekto

Nastav v hlavičce mailu utf-8 (teď tam máš iso-8859-2).
fimmos
Profil
A co ten charset změnit na utf-8? Pomůže to?
perfekto
Profil *
už som to zmenil, ale nepomohlo to..... ide o to že tie udaje do message načítava z flasoveho swf-ka a jednoduxo ix to nejako nekoduje spravne... nenastavuje sa to nejake zvlášť pre message??
Leo
Profil
Otevrete si nejaky emailovy program (treba Thunderbird, Utlouk, atd.), otevrte novou html zpravu (pokud trvate na html), nastavte kodovani na utf8 a poslete si to sam sobe, a pak se kouknete na zdrojak... Mozna bych napred zkontroloval, jestli to z Flashe skutecne leze v utf8, Leo
perfekto
Profil *
ok vďaka ale neviem ako by sa to dalo skontrolovat či to ide z Flashu v poriadku..
Toto téma je uzamčeno. Odpověď nelze zaslat.